Instructions
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ease a 2 quart casserole dish.
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il.
Add macaroni and cook for 8 to 10 minutes or until al dente; drain.
Heat the milk in a small saucepan. Stir in mustard, Worcestershire sauce, salt, and hot sauce. Set aside.
Stir 1 1/2 tablespoons butter and 3 cups cheese into the drained macaroni.
Pour the hot milk mixture over the cheese and macaroni.
Transfer to prepared baking dish.
Sprinkle remaining 1/2 cup cheddar on top.
Combine the bread crumbs with the melted butter, and spread over the top.
Bake in preheated oven for 30 minutes, and then place under the broiler for 1 to 2 minutes.
